Public Involvement  

To ensure that the Noise Compatibility plan is informed by input from the Triad community, three committees have been established to serve in an advisory capacity to those conducting the study. As one aspect of the FAR Part 150 Study, the committees provide the perspective of citizens, government agencies and airport users to the airport noise analyses and resulting noise management plan.

Each committee member will consider and comment on the analyses of noise exposure and noise impacts, recommendations and analyses of potential noise abatement measures, as well as the Noise Compatibility Programs reports. All three committees held their initial meeting in June 2004 and will meet quarterly over the next two years. Meetings are working sessions, but they are open to the public.

The committees are:

Citizens Advisory Committee - This committee is made up of 25 people (plus several alternates) from six airport area zones from across Greensboro, Guilford County, High Point, Kernersville, Forsyth County, Summerfield and Oak Ridge.  The committee reflects a range of interests and viewpoints, including people who have opposed the airport expansion project and those who have supported it.

Government Advisory Committee - This committee involves the seven cities, towns and counties in the vicinity of the airport as well as representatives of state and federal agencies that are concerned with airports and land use planning.

Airport Users Advisory Committee – Each of the major airlines, cargo carriers, general aviation companies, corporate aviation facilities and other airport tenants have a representative on this committee.

Public Workshops - Five public workshops will be held to inform and solicit input from the community. Each workshop will be held in a different location to encourage attendance from residents in Greensboro and High Point.
